Working Mechanism

  • Eaton molded case circuit breakers are equipped with fixed thermal and fixed magnetic trips.
  • The thermal trip comprises a bi-metallic strip that gets heated when an overcurrent passes through the conductors, causing the contacts to open and interrupt the current flow.
  • The magnetic trip, on the other hand, has an electromagnetic component that detects the presence of a short circuit.
  • As the current rises abruptly, a magnetic field is created that causes the displacement in the tripping coil.
  • This opens the contact again and stops the current flow, preventing any further damage to the equipment.

Features

  • These circuit breakers feature a non-interchangeable, thermal-magnetic trip that avoids nuisance tripping on mild overloads while reacting instantly when exposed to faulty currents, thus providing maximum protection.
  • They feature a contact design that offers high-speed blow-open action, resulting in superior performance and eliminating the risk of potential hazards.
  • These FD Series complete MCCBs come with an enhanced, easy-to-use interface, allowing the operator to view and make adjustments to the trip settings.
  • They are integrated with load-side terminals for easy installation with panelboards and load centres.

Frequently Asked Questions

How to maintain the frame of these molded case circuit breakers?

  • Inspect the frame regularly for any signs of damage or wear like cracks, chips or corrosion.
  • Use a soft brush or cloth to remove any dirt, dust or debris from the frame.
  • Always lubricate moving parts of the frame including hinges or latches to ensure smooth operation.

What is the function of molded cases?

Molded cases hold current-carrying components, trip devices and mechanisms integrated into one unit.
